Overview of Samsung Galaxy A51 Trade-In Values
The trade-in value of the Samsung Galaxy A51 varies depending on its condition, storage capacity, and the retailer’s policies. Typically, you can expect to receive between $100 and $150 for a well-maintained device. This value is competitive within the mid-range smartphone market.
Trade-In Values of Comparable Smartphones
- Samsung Galaxy A71: Usually trades in for $150–$200, offering a slight upgrade in features and performance.
- Google Pixel 4a: Typically valued around $150–$180, known for its camera quality and clean Android experience.
- Apple iPhone SE (2020): Can fetch $200–$250, especially if in good condition, due to high demand for iPhones.
- Xiaomi Redmi Note 9: Usually valued at $100–$130, similar to the Galaxy A51 in terms of performance.
Factors Affecting Trade-In Values
Several factors influence the trade-in value of smartphones, including:
- Device Condition: Scratches, cracks, and battery life impact the value.
- Storage Capacity: Higher storage models typically fetch higher trade-in prices.
- Market Demand: Popular models tend to have better trade-in offers.
- Retailer Policies: Different stores and carriers may offer varying trade-in values.
Comparing the Trade-In Process
The process for trading in the Galaxy A51 and other smartphones is generally straightforward. Most retailers and carriers offer online or in-store assessments. You will typically need to:
- Provide details about your device’s condition.
- Back up your data and perform a factory reset.
- Receive an estimated trade-in value.
- Send your device or visit a store to complete the trade-in.
